For a good generic migration guide for GT3 services, see GT to GT4 to GT4 pre-Web Services, see Migrating from Globus Toolkit / to on the. Globus Toolkit 3 Tutorial. 4. Acronyms. ▫ OGSA – Open Grid Services Architecture. ▫ OGSI – Open Grid Services Infrastructure. ▫ GT3 – Globus Toolkit Version 3. Grid Computing. – Globus Toolkit 2. – OGSA. – OGSI. # GT3 Overview. – Hosting Environments. – Architecture. – Standards. # GT3 Alpha Environment.
|Published (Last):||20 July 2010|
|PDF File Size:||11.1 Mb|
|ePub File Size:||13.85 Mb|
|Price:||Free* [*Free Regsitration Required]|
September Learn how and when to remove this template message. Please see the programming model overview for details. Articles lacking reliable references from September All articles lacking reliable references Incomplete lists from August No lgobus is required. Also, GT4 introduces ResourceHome classes that are responsible for managing and discovering resources.
Index Servers maintain aggregating service groups that include registration information timeout values, the mechanism to use to acquire information, and additional mechanism-specific parameters The registration gloubs accomplished by adding an entry to an aggregating service group via the mds-servicegroup-add command. If stdin staging is desired, it should be added to the fileStageIn directive.
If you are running GT 3. DatabaseAccessFaultType was removed since a database is no longer used to save job data. In GT3, most of the gtt3 information was stored in the server-config. RepeatedlyStartedFaultType was removed since there is no longer a start operation.
The main reason was performance. Given this new scheme, the start operation was removed.
GT4 uses standard document formatting. C WS Core 3. Alternately, you can statically link the new server to avoid versioning issues and replace the existing executable. Its purpose was to ensure that the client had received the job EPR prior to the job being executed and thus consuming resourcesand is redundant with the uuid functionality.
The configuration files are very different, so you will need to update the configuration. This page was last edited on 2 Decemberat A client can use this uuid to recover a job EPR in the event that the reply message is not received. This is obsolete given the addition of the holdState attribute.
It can then be canceled once the StageIn-Hold state notification is received. In GT4, the business logic and the state are decoupled and placed in two separate classes.
Please improve this by adding secondary or tertiary sources. The createManagedJob operation also allows a notification subscription request to be specified. InUniva Corporation began providing commercial support for the Globus Toolkit using a business model similar to that of Red Hat. FindServiceData to retrieve a single service data element by name or to perform an XPath query against a service’s service data elements.
If stdout staging is desired, it should be tlolkit to the fileStageOut directive.
For questions or feedback about this website: There were only new features added. Please see the JNDI section for more details.
Below globue a list of new functionality available in GT 3. StreamServiceCreationFaultType was removed since there is no longer a stream service. No changes were made to the existing protocol or APIs, so any existing client or application built using our client APIs will work unchanged.
Globus Toolkit 3.0 Documentation
Views Read Edit View history. In addition, services may toolkig configured to register themselves to the default index server running in the same container. Explicit credential references tolokit been added, which, along with use of the new DelegationFactory service, replace the old implicit delegation model.
This change introduces differences in how the Java interface for the service looks. Key Migration Points 3. Unofficial job schedulers that can be used with the Globus Toolkit:.
Globus Toolkit – Wikipedia
From Wikipedia, the free encyclopedia. There is no backward compatibility between 4. The release of GT 5. To migrate to this version, this component needs to be installed completely independent of any current GT3 CAS installs.
Even though a GT4 developer needs to modify two or three separate files the coding effort is about the same as in GT3. The business logic is put in a service class while the state is put in a resource class. If executable staging is desired, it should be added to the fileStageIn directive.
MyProxy is backward compatible. Java WS Core 3.
The service is stateless while the resource is stateful. This is the only way to reliably get all job state notifications. The globus toolkit contains a set of libraries and programs that provides the developers of specific tools or apps with solutions for common problems that are encountered when creating a distributed system services and applications.
Therefore, there is no standard create operation or functionality provided by GT4. The Globus Toolkit is an open-source toolkit for grid computing developed and provided by the Globus Alliance. UnresolvedSubstitutionReferencesFaultType was removed since there is no glbus support for toolkut definitions and references in the RSL.
The cost of JVM startup for each job submission through managed-job-globusrun was too much.